rculfhash: Ensure future-proof memory barrier semantic consistency
authorMathieu Desnoyers <mathieu.desnoyers@efficios.com>
Tue, 8 May 2012 21:09:46 +0000 (17:09 -0400)
committerMathieu Desnoyers <mathieu.desnoyers@efficios.com>
Tue, 8 May 2012 21:09:46 +0000 (17:09 -0400)
commit196f4fab9bf26c48bc318ac2ff985469c4f62c7e
treee6053a1eab877c68be6c48d6f7cb195a9deeb09f
parent42e83919d54e7dc45d11b99a957b436403d16b68
rculfhash: Ensure future-proof memory barrier semantic consistency

Use cmm_smp_mb__before_uatomic_or() prior to the uatomic_or() in
_rcu_lfht_del() to ensure correct memory barrier semantic when we relax
(in the future) the barrier implementation of some architectures.

Signed-off-by: Mathieu Desnoyers <mathieu.desnoyers@efficios.com>
rculfhash.c
This page took 0.024214 seconds and 4 git commands to generate.